Bonifacio Bosita is known as the founder of Rider’s Safety Advocates of the Philippines or the RSAP. For the past years, he has been working really hard to give justice to the country’s riders who suffer from corrupt management and inaccurate apprehension.

The 55-year-old man exerts effort to help out the riders who are in need especially in times of injustice. Given the noble work that he does, a lot of people supported and idolized him and so they were really shocked by what had happened to him.

Bonifacio Bosita was recently arrested for Grave Coercion. Grave Coercion is a the act of being force to commit a crime unwillingly.

The arrest was made on December 28, 2021 by the authorities of Tago MPS. Bosita is still in the custody of the authorities and has a bail bond amount of P36,000.
